BreakThrough™ Mathematics for Prentice Hall Mathematics
Strengthen content knowledge of key mathematical concepts through five professional development modules tied directly to the instruction in Prentice Hall Mathematics.

Course titles are:

  • Fraction Operations
  • Ratio and Proportion
  • Solving Equations
  • Data Analysis
  • Perspectives on Problem Solving

Developed by LessonLab, a Pearson Education company, utilizing the research-based LessonLab Implementation Model—Explore Content, Analyze Lessons and Link to Curriculum, each course in BreakThrough Mathematics is developed with the intent to apply new knowledge and practice immediately into math instruction.
